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Eastern Small-Footed Bat | Fir Disco |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Fungi (Fungi)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Ascomycota (Sac Fungi)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Pezizomycetes (Pezizomycetes)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Pezizales (Pezizales) |
| Family | Vespertilionidae | Sarcoscyphaceae |
| Genus | Myotis | Pithya |
| Species | Myotis leibii | Pithya vulgaris |
